Output 88f15eb51729f424431fc20e7caaa4e3272dc62247248357bf39df9e1694bfcf:0

value
6941220599257
script pubkey
OP_0 OP_PUSHBYTES_20 04002cfaba9dc21da390a4988f77cff100bc9acb
address
tb1qqsqze746nhppmgus5jvg7a707yqtexktf0zyhd
transaction
88f15eb51729f424431fc20e7caaa4e3272dc62247248357bf39df9e1694bfcf
confirmations
182689
spent
true